Output 51f33b5447385ce14e4056a59c042a76f32370001dbe6f922bfdda75da259c32:62

value
190329
script pubkey
OP_0 OP_PUSHBYTES_20 185f30b95ff93ff75db38681a8a28e7fc5694051
address
bc1qrp0npw2llyllwhdns6q63g5w0lzkjsz3yf6262
transaction
51f33b5447385ce14e4056a59c042a76f32370001dbe6f922bfdda75da259c32
confirmations
170511
spent
true